Give reasonsConc. HNO_3 can be transported in aluminium container. |
|
Answer» Solution :Concentrated `HNO_3` can be stored and transported in aluminium containers as it reacts with aluminium to FORM a thin protective OXIDE LAYER on the aluminium SURFACE. This oxide layer renders aluminium passive. `2Al_((s)) + 6HNO_(3(Conc.)) to Al_2O_(3(s)) + 6NO_(2(g)) + 3H_2O_((l))` |
